On Sat, Dec 10, 2022 at 11:34:47AM +0000, Gavin Smith wrote:
> The commands were clearly based on the corresponding LaTeX commands,
> which we should take as authoritative.  LaTeX \verb doesn't break on
> a space, so Texinfo @verb shouldn't either.  I am going to revert
> the changes to texinfo.tex and look at using   in the HTML
> output.  (Sorry.)

I have made this change.  I have not decided what to do with line
breaks yet.

One issue is the use of the w-nolinebreak-text CSS class, which is
now misnamed as it is used for @verb, not @w.  This uses a CSS rule
"white-space: nowrap" for <span> elements inserted around words
containing hyphens or underscores.

I doubt that this <span> and CSS rule does anything.  I have not
seen webbrowsers splitting lines at hyphens or underscores.  It would
be simplest to remove it.
